Publicamos atualizações frequentes em nossa documentação, e a tradução desta página ainda pode estar em andamento. Para obter as informações mais recentes, acesse a documentação em inglês. Se houver problemas com a tradução desta página, entre em contato conosco.

Importar um repositório usando o Importador do GitHub

Caso tenha um projeto hospedado em outro sistema de controle de versão, é possível importá-lo automaticamente para o GitHub usando a ferramenta Importador do GitHub.

Dica: o Importador do GitHub não é indicado para todas as importações. Por exemplo, se o código existente está hospedado em uma rede privada, sua ferramenta não conseguirá acessá-lo. Nesses casos, recomendamos importar usando a linha de comando para repositórios Git ou uma ferramenta de migração de código-fonte externa para projetos importados por outros sistemas de controle de versões.

Se você quiser combinar os commits de seu repositório com as contas de usuário GitHub do autor durante a importação, garanta que cada contribuidor de seu repositório tem uma conta GitHub antes de você começar a importação.

If you are migrating your project from CodePlex, read the migration guide for more information.

Repositories have hard size limits. Para obter mais informações, consulte "Qual é a minha quota de disco?"

  1. No canto superior direito de qualquer página, clique em e depois clique em Import repository (Importar repositório).
    Opção Import repository (Importar repositório) no menu New repository (Repositório novo)
  2. Embaixo de "Your old repository's clone URL" (URL clone de seu antigo repositório), digite a URL do projeto que quer importar.
    Campo de texto para URL de repositório importado
  3. Escolha sua conta de usuário ou uma organização para ser proprietária do repositório e digite um nome para o repositório no GitHub.
    Menu Repository owner (Proprietário do repositório) e campo repository name (nome do repositório)
  4. Especifique se o novo repositório deve ser público ou privado. Para obter mais informações, consulte "Configurar visibilidade do repositório".
    Botões de rádio Public or private repository (Repositório público ou privado)
  5. Revise a informação que digitou e clique em Begin import (Iniciar importação).
    Botão Begin import (Iniciar importação)
  6. Caso seu projeto antigo esteja protegido por uma senha, digite sua informação de login para aquele projeto e clique em Submit (Enviar).
    Formulário de senha e botão Submit (Enviar) para projetos protegidos por senha
  7. Se houver vários projetos hospedados na URL clone de seu projeto antigo, selecione o projeto que você quer importar e clique em Submit (Enviar).
    Lista de projetos para importar e botão Submit (Enviar)
  8. Se seu projeto contiver arquivos maiores que 100 MB, selecione se quer importar os arquivos maiores usando o Git Large File Storage e clique em Continue (Continuar).
    Menu do Git Large File Storage e botão Continue (Continuar)

Você receberá um e-mail quando o repositório for totalmente importado.

Further reading

Pergunte a uma pessoa

Não consegue encontrar o que procura?

Entrar em contato